Hi All,

I suggested to Haomian to describe the H-PCE(/ACTN) usecase as well where if child PCE does sticky resource [1] handling, the resources could be shared during path computation requests for various BN-In(i) to BN-Out(j) pairs (finaly Parent PCE would select only one of them).
This would further highlight the applicability and usage of this feature.

> > Abstract:
> >    Resource sharing in a network means two or more Label Switched Paths
> >    (LSPs) use common piece(s) of resource along their paths. This can
> >    help save network resource and is useful in scenarios such as LSP
> >    recovery or when two LSPs do not need to be active at the same time.
> >    A Path Computation Element (PCE) is responsible for path computation
> >    with such requirement. The resource-sharing-based path computation
> >    with better efficiency can be achieved together with the association
> >    object in PCEP.
> >
> >    This document extends the Path Computation Element Protocol (PCEP)
> >    in order to support resource sharing-based path computation, which
> >    is a special case in the association path computation.
